Un vino riscoperto.Le lontane e nobili origini di Podere Soccorso ci hanno ispirato a riprodurre la veste grafica dell’etichetta, riproporre la tecnica enologica mantenendo le caratteristiche della tradizione locale, le stesse che più di centocinquanta anni prima venivano già riconosciute e premiate in Italia ed all’estero, con lo sguardo aperto al futuro. Il Brunello di Montalcino Vigna Soccorso è un cru da uve 100% Sangiovese ottenute esclusivamente dalla vigna dell’unità poderale omonima. Il terreno è limoso/sabbioso, sciolto ma con inclusioni di scheletro da rocce vulcaniche, areniti con presenza di tischi. Sotto lo strato sciolto di terreno sono presenti grandi rocce magmatiche e sedimentarie. La densità di impianto è pari a 4500 piante per ettaro.

Description

The summit of our production.
Brunello Riserva is made only from Vigna Soccorso vineyard and is produced in the best vintages, this is when Babbo Enzo considers the Brunello Vigna Soccorso suitable for further aging in the cellar. This happens when the climatic conditions of the vintage are perfectly balanced and characterized by significant temperature swings with exceptional grape quality that contributes to having high level of complexity and harmony. It is a rare and precious wine, the result of artisanal practices, whose production process follows traditional methods. This wine is a tribute to the history of Brunello, to Montalcino’s ability to produce wines of extraordinary elegance, longevity and with marked territorial identity.

Additional information

Vintage

2019

Vine age

20 years, bush vine.

Yield per hectare

65 quintals, hand-harvested.

Fermentation

Prolonged fermentation (30 days) in 50-hectoliter oak vats, free, spontaneous, not temperature-controlled, indigenous non-selected yeasts, manual pump-overs. Moderate sulfites.

Aging

42 months in large Slavonian oak barrels (10-40-50 HL) and 6 months in the bottle before being placed on the market.

Alcohol

14,5%

Total acidity

5,36 gr/l

Total dry extract

30 gr/l

Total sulfites

78 mg/l

Tasting notes

Don't mistake the glass, use a balloon, a big glass and try to keep it at a temperature around 16° so as to be able to enjoi its essential traits which are balance, harmony and refined elegance. You’ll notice aromas of cinnamon, the seriousness of undergrowth balms, mediterranean scrub and spices; in the mouth you’ll be struck by its broad texture and good structure with a long after-tasting and savory, lively and juicy cherry sip. Fine and very elegant tannins remind the tactile sensation of the touch of velvet.
